diff --git a/basetheme_bootstrap/templatetags/basetheme_bootstrap.py b/basetheme_bootstrap/templatetags/basetheme_bootstrap.py
index cab7c3a52682521bfa98a4184f931ab87b303802..95c4867d82529aeb1d1fa0fe9a2f882fbd938e16 100644
--- a/basetheme_bootstrap/templatetags/basetheme_bootstrap.py
+++ b/basetheme_bootstrap/templatetags/basetheme_bootstrap.py
@@ -72,6 +72,7 @@ class IncludeIfExistsNode(template.Node):
 
     def render(self, context):
         try:
+            self.template_node.origin = self.origin
             return self.template_node.render(context)
         except template.TemplateDoesNotExist:
             cache_key = 'Template_not_found_%s' % self.template_name
@@ -87,6 +88,7 @@ class IncludeIfExistsNode(template.Node):
                     )
                 )
             if self.default_template_node:
+                self.default_template_node.origin = self.origin
                 return self.default_template_node.render(context)
             return ''
 
diff --git a/setup.py b/setup.py
index 5abd4c7231d08bf76db6f80fd5f1d89413d16731..cb84f45095671413cb0ff5ba85ca52051a472051 100644
--- a/setup.py
+++ b/setup.py
@@ -7,7 +7,7 @@ readme = open('README.rst').read()
 
 setup(
     name='django-basetheme-bootstrap',
-    version='0.2.57',
+    version='0.2.58',
     description='Django Basetheme Bootstrap',
     long_description=readme,
     author='Bryan Brancotte',